Jessica Paquette
a6b0671eeb [MachineOutliner] NFC - Move intermediate data structures to MachineOutliner.h
This is setting up to fix bug 37573 cleanly.

This moves data structures that are technically both used in some way by the
target and the general-purpose outlining algorithm into MachineOutliner.h. In
particular, the `Candidate` class is of importance.

Before, the outliner passed the locations of `Candidates` to the target, which
would then make some decisions about the prospective outlined function. This
change allows us to just pass `Candidates` along to the target. This will allow
the target to discard `Candidates` that would be considered unsafe before cost
calculation. Thus, we will be able to remove the unsafe candidates described in
the bug without resorting to torching the entire prospective function.

Also, as a side-effect, it makes the outliner a bit cleaner.

Zachary Turner
971d9f9d57 [Support] Add functions that operate on native file handles on Windows.
Windows' CRT has a limit of 512 open file descriptors, and fds which are
generated by converting a HANDLE via _get_osfhandle count towards this
limit as well.

Regardless, often you find yourself marshalling back and forth between
native HANDLE objects and fds anyway. If we know from the getgo that
we're going to need to work directly with the handle, we can cut out the
marshalling layer while also not contributing to filling up the CRT's
very limited handle table.

On Unix these functions just delegate directly to the existing set of
functions since an fd *is* the native file type. It would be nice, very
long term, if we could convert most uses of fds to file_t.

Nicolai Haehnle
9a21ccd3ad TableGen: Streamline the semantics of NAME
Summary:
The new rules are straightforward. The main rules to keep in mind
are:

1. NAME is an implicit template argument of class and multiclass,
   and will be substituted by the name of the instantiating def/defm.

2. The name of a def/defm in a multiclass must contain a reference
   to NAME. If such a reference is not present, it is automatically
   prepended.

And for some additional subtleties, consider these:

3. defm with no name generates a unique name but has no special
   behavior otherwise.

4. def with no name generates an anonymous record, whose name is
   unique but undefined. In particular, the name won't contain a
   reference to NAME.

Keeping rules 1&2 in mind should allow a predictable behavior of
name resolution that is simple to follow.

The old "rules" were rather surprising: sometimes (but not always),
NAME would correspond to the name of the toplevel defm. They were
also plain bonkers when you pushed them to their limits, as the old
version of the TableGen test case shows.

Having NAME correspond to the name of the toplevel defm introduces
"spooky action at a distance" and breaks composability:
refactoring the upper layers of a hierarchy of nested multiclass
instantiations can cause unexpected breakage by changing the value
of NAME at a lower level of the hierarchy. The new rules don't
suffer from this problem.

Some existing .td files have to be adjusted because they ended up
depending on the details of the old implementation.
